Hi:

I'm fairly new to the world of OpenMoko and (I'm using OpenMoko ago only a few 
months). I've been using version v31 of QtMoko.

I am trying to upgrade 31 to 35 following the instructions:

  http://qtmoko.org/wiki/Update#Updates

but does nothing. The commands I use are:

neo:~# apt-get update
neo:~# apt-get dist-upgrade

The result I get is:

# apt-get dist-upgrade
Reading package lists... Done
Building dependency tree
Reading state information... Done
Calculating upgrade... Done
0 upgraded, 0 newly installed, 0 to remove and 0 not upgraded.

What am I doing wrong? I must first change the file /etc/apt/sources.list? What 
sources should I put it in the file  /etc/apt/sources.list?

Hello,

 I am trying to upgrade 31 to 35 following the instructions:
 http://qtmoko.org/wiki/Update#Updates
 but does nothing.

You first need to install the packages:
edit the file /etc/apt/sources.list and add the line

deb http://qtmoko.meurisse.org /

then run:
#apt-get update
#apt-get install qtmoko

Remember: do not try to update to v35 if you installed QtMoko on NAND.
